The Kingdom of Saudi Arabia (KSA) on Sunday, May 26, appointed Faisal bin Saud Al-Mujaffal as its new ambassador to Syria.This is the first ambassadorial appointment to Damascus since the Saudi embassy’s closure in 2012 due to the Syrian civil war.

Al-Mujaffal expressed gratitude to Saudi King Salman bin Abdulaziz Al Saud and Crown Prince Mohammed bin Salman for their royal confidence in appointing him as ambassador to Syria.

He was working as Riyadh’s ambassador to Cameroon, and in February he presented a copy of his credentials to the minister delegate in charge of cooperation with the Commonwealth of Nations, Felix Mbayo.
